I have a very unusual crab in my setup that I have to get rid of. I've had him now for over 2 years, and he is about the size of a baby's fist. He is a white color, furry looking, and noone can tell me what he is. He is NOT a gorilla crab... I acquired one of those in a live rock that I had to get rid of, and know that this crab is definitly not a gorilla crab.
Here is what you need to know about him...
When he is fed, he's fine with the other fish. I have him in a tank with a clown fish and the fish is fine. I keep him fed with frozen sand eels, but if he gets hungry he will go hunting. He has eaten all the hermit crabs, and snails, and caught a butterfly fish that I had... didn't eat it because the fish got away, but the fish died becasue it got injured in the attack. He also ate a purple starfish that I had.
The crab has burrowed out a sort of 'cave' in one of the live rocks that he lives in. He is an awesome creature, very fun to watch and feed... I will hand feed him sometimes. But I am looking to get a lionfish, and he will most definitly catch and eat it. Faster fish he has trouble catching.
But I have had him for a little while, watched him shed his skin a number of times, and he's pretty much survived the longest out of everything in the tank.
I would like to see him get put in a good home. He is a very cool creature.
He kind of looks like a tarantula.
